Hi all,

I've been doing some research for a pulp commission later in the year and needed to compile a list of posters for decorating walls, shops etc.

Thought I'd make the collection available to all:

There's a couple of hundred in all, some broken down by date range pre 1900s to post WWII to 1960, but the majority in an unclassified category which also includes some belle-epoque and retro wall posters which might be useful.

There is also a "Shanghai 1930s" category which may be of specific use to some - these are all authentic posters from the 1930s shanghai.

The main category is 7mb so it will take a while to download - the index page is here: http://barrule.com/Pulp/posters/index.html

To use just copy to your HDD, size appropriately and print out - "antique" with weak tea, pigment, thin ink wash etc or even just leave in bright sunlight for a few days.

Hope they're useful, I will be adding more over time, especially the WWI and WWII stuff.
